In the postcode, 1-bedroom rents have a median of $708/wk with the middle half between $675–$752/wk. 2-bedroom units show a median of $825/wk ($760–$900/wk for the middle half), and 3-bedroom rents have a median of $1100/wk with the middle half ranging $950–$1250/wk.

What units here actually rent for

3-bed$950–$1250/wkmedian $110047 bonds, Q2 2026

Real transacted rents — every residential bond lodged in postcode 2121 (NSW Fair Trading, CC-BY). Postcode is the finest geography the source publishes; the middle half (25th–75th percentile) is shown because identical floor plans in one building can lease hundreds apart.
